Grow - Meaning more Nitrogen and nutes promoting veg state. (beginning)
Miro - micro nutes are usually related to fast acting/water soluble nutrients.
Bloom - Meaning more Phosphorus and nutes promoting flower state. (after veg state)

You've only got 1/3 of what you need. Sounds like you grabbed the micro out of a three part system of Micro, Grow, and Bloom. General Hydroponics being the largest makers of that but there are a few others like HighLife4Me said.

It's not the end of the world but you should be thinking about getting the other two and use them as directed.

In a nutshell you need all three and you use all three at the same time only in different ratios. General rule of thum is you think Grow-Micro-Bloom and for a grow food you use 3-2-1 That's three parts of the grow bottle to two parts of the micro and one part bloom. Then later you can use the 1-1-1 for a bit or go to a bloom mix of 1-2-3.
